What affects the price

When you get a quote for exterior painting, the final number depends on a few straightforward things. The biggest factors are the total square footage of your home and how many stories high it is. If your siding has rotting wood, major cracks, or old lead paint that needs scraping, that adds labor time. Using premium, long-lasting coatings also shifts the budget compared to standard options. Summer offers the best conditions for paint to bond quickly, provided it isn't scorching hot. Direct, intense sunlight can cause paint to dry too fast, which leads to brush marks or uneven texture. Our teams often adjust their hours to paint during the cooler parts of the morning. This keeps the finish smooth and durable despite the heat of the season.

What's the best paint for an outside exterior in Cincinnati?

For Cincinnati exteriors, the best paint needs to withstand temperature fluctuations and precipitation. High-quality acrylic latex paints are often recommended for their flexibility and resistance to cracking and peeling. The specialists can advise on the optimal products for your home.
